About 2 Bertrey Cottages
2 Bertrey Cottages is a two-bedroom mid-terrace house in Berrys Green, Westerham, Westerham (TN16 3AD). It has a recorded floor area of 78 m² (around 839 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band D. The latest certificate (May 2011) shows a D (score 59), a step below the typical UK home. The latest certificate is from May 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ected. Other recorded features include a loft. Period features are noted in the property record.
Most recent transfer: February 2021 at £410,000. Across the public record there are 5 sales, relatively high churn for a single property.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end. Across 2000–2021, sale prices on this property compounded at 6%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£489/sq ft) was about 49.3%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
